(问题解决的好再奖80分)SQL数据类型:怎么向sql数据库中存放非字符串数据

怎么向sql数据库中存放非字符串数据,比如bool型,字节流,日期等(越简单越能让我理解越好)另外,有没有sql数据类型详解的网址呀,sql有50多种数据类型,我想知道各... 怎么向sql数据库中存放非字符串数据,比如bool型,字节流,日期等(越简单越能让我理解越好)

另外,有没有sql数据类型详解的网址呀,sql有50多种数据类型,我想知道各个数据类型的区别,不同和他们的实质。
我用的C#操作sql哈 O(∩_∩)O~
展开
 我来答
在野之云
2012-09-26 · 超过18用户采纳过TA的回答
知道答主
回答量:111
采纳率:0%
帮助的人:35万
展开全部
你想说的是存放非基本类型的数据,一般是将这样的数据转换成sql里的数据类型进行存放,sql里面支持日期,定长字符串(和你所说字节流类似,只是要定长,你可以在字节流开始的部分指定字节流的长度,之后以0补齐),bool型
不同的数据类型的区别在于sql读取相应的项的时候返回的值的额类型,他们的实质就是在一列下开辟固定的空间用以存放需要的类型的数据
szm341
2012-09-26 · TA获得超过6726个赞
知道大有可为答主
回答量:5005
采纳率:100%
帮助的人:5184万
展开全部
C#对应sqlserver

bool对应bit
byte对应varbinary(50)
datetime对应datetime或字符型(char,varchar,nvarchar)
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
darlingks
2012-09-26 · TA获得超过222个赞
知道小有建树答主
回答量:638
采纳率:75%
帮助的人:177万
展开全部
我存非基本类型数据的时候都是通过外部应用程序转换成二进制数据之后写入数据库里的, 取出来的时候反向转换就变成任意格式的文件了, 格式几乎包含了Windows所有的文件格式如图片, PDF, 记事本, Excel, 视频等等。你是不是这个意思呢?
追问
怎么说呢  我现在就想知道如何存储bool类型以及二进制类型
追答
BOOL类型的话就存储在sql数据类型为Bit的字段下即可。
二进制数据存储在Image数据类型下可以, 当然好像其他也有几种数据类型可以保存二进制数据的。
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
windything
2012-09-26 · TA获得超过108个赞
知道答主
回答量:67
采纳率:100%
帮助的人:40.3万
展开全部
百度百科有sql的数据类型
http://baike.baidu.com/view/1255757.htm
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
summyzhu
2012-09-26
知道答主
回答量:13
采纳率:0%
帮助的人:5.3万
展开全部
在后台将数据类型装换成sql里面的数据类型,然后在执行sql语句
更多追问追答
追问
这个我知道,就是不知道各种数据类型的sql语句怎么写,怎么后续处理
追答
能举个例子就好了,还是不能明白你到底问的什么
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
匿名用户
2012-09-26
展开全部
转换函数吧,你可以参考一下资料啊
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
收起 更多回答(4)
推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式